Carnaroli rice is a medium-to-short grain Italian rice with pearly, translucent kernels. It stays firm at the core while releasing surface starch for a creamy, wave-like risotto and absorbs flavorful broth without breaking; cooks to plump, separate grains that readily emulsify with butter and cheese. Typically sold as polished superfino, often vacuum-packed in 500 g or 1 kg bags.

Developed in northern Italy in the mid-20th century, it became a risotto staple across Lombardy and Piedmont. Most production lies in the Po Valley around Pavia and Vercelli, with export to global markets.
